ZIP 55102 and ZIP 55107 are ZIP Code areas in Minnesota.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 55102 has the higher population (19,565 vs 15,533 in ZIP 55107). ZIP 55107 has the higher median household income ($78,125 vs $74,143 in ZIP 55102). ZIP 55102 has the higher median home value ($280,400 vs $259,900 in ZIP 55107).
